Note:  The names of the Iranian Airbases comes from an article on GlobalSecurity.org and Scramble, Wikipedia, and the locations are the military sections found on a typical "shared" airstrip found on Google Earth.  You may need to download the Google Earth viewer in order to look at the Google Earth satellite link...a screenshot link is included for those without high speed Internet Access.
